KEY-WP-0009 — Provider capabilities and bounded service identities

Publish KeyCape-owned security-scenario interfaces and make the existing service-token issuer precise enough for OpenBao machine-login consumers. This work accepts identity issuance ownership without taking over OpenBao roles, policies, secret custody, or privacyIDEA token lifecycle.

Publish C1 and C2b provider declarations

id: KEY-WP-0009-T01
status: done
priority: high

Publish Playbook Capability Contract v0.1 declarations for the KeyCape C1 runtime and its privacyIDEA-backed C2b integration. Name exact entry points, parameter authority, resource ownership, trust requirements, and readiness evidence. Do not claim C2a or privacyIDEA-owned token lifecycle.

Published capabilities/playbooks/key-cape.lightweight-sso.yaml and capabilities/playbooks/key-cape.privacyidea-token-authority.yaml. The latter claims the KeyCape integration for C2b while leaving factor enrollment, token state, custody keys, validation decisions, and lifecycle with privacyIDEA.

Define bounded service-auth contracts

id: KEY-WP-0009-T02
status: done
priority: high

Define the KeyCape service-auth claims, renewal/expiry, failure, custody, and owner boundaries required by secrets-engine and OpenBao JWT roles. Add per-client access-token lifetimes so a bounded client contract does not depend on an unrelated global default.

Added a validated 1m-1h per-client tokenLifetime override, applied it to JWT exp and expires_in, and documented claims, renewal, expiry, residual JWT validity, explicit OpenBao cleanup, and no-fallback failure semantics in docs/openbao-service-auth-contract.md.

Accept coding-agent issuance ownership

id: KEY-WP-0009-T03
status: done
priority: high

Publish the non-secret static registration for codex-railiance-platform with the exact audience, subject, tenant, role, scope, and 15-minute lifetime already accepted by railiance-platform. KeyCape owns JWT issuance and client disablement; railiance-platform owns the exact-bound OpenBao role and policy; OpenBao owns resulting token enforcement; secret values remain outside this repository.

Accepted ownership through the exact non-secret registration in config/service-clients.example.yaml. Added the parallel reviewed secrets-engine-openbao contract. Live value generation/materialization, deployment merge, and OpenBao role/policy application remain with their named custody and platform owners and are not implied by this source registration.
